SYSTEM AND METHOD FOR MANUFACTURING A HONEYCOMB BODY

    公开(公告)号:CA2850552A1

    公开(公告)日:2013-05-10

    申请号:CA2850552

    申请日:2011-11-01

    Applicant: BASF CORP

    Abstract: A system and method for manufacturing a honeycomb body is provided. Said system comprising: a forming mold (1) with a plurality of sub-molds, which are movable so that they can be opened and closed; a tightening mold (6) for tightening said forming mold (1); rolling pin(s) (2), which can be inserted into and pulled out of the inner volume of said forming mold (1) and can rotate around a rotation axis; wherein said tightening mold (6) has a shape that cooperates with the shape of said forming mold (1), so that an action of said tightening mold (6) causes tightening of said forming mold (1).
